Detalles del Curso

โ€ข Understanding Eating Disorders: Definition, Prevalence, and Types
โ€ข Stigma in Mental Health: An Overview
โ€ข Impact of Stigma on Individuals with Eating Disorders
โ€ข Reducing Stigma through Education and Awareness
โ€ข The Role of Media in Perpetuating and Reducing Stigma
โ€ข Best Practices for Inclusive Language and Communication
โ€ข Cultural Competence in Eating Disorders Treatment
โ€ข Strategies for Stigma Reduction in the Workplace
โ€ข Creating Supportive Environments for Recovery: The Importance of Community and Social Support

Clinical Psychologists: With a 40% share of the market, clinical psychologists specialize in understanding and treating mental, emotional, and behavioral disorders. They play a critical role in diagnosing and treating patients with eating disorders, using evidence-based therapy approaches. 2. Counselors: Making up 30% of the market, counselors offer guidance and support to individuals and families dealing with the effects of eating disorders. They create safe spaces for their clients to explore their thoughts and emotions and help develop healthy coping strategies. 3. Dietitians: With 20% of the market share, dietitians focus on the nutritional aspects of eating disorders. They collaborate with clients to establish healthy eating habits, addressing both physical health and disordered eating patterns. 4. Social Workers: Holding 10% of the market, social workers intervene on various levels, from individual support to community-based initiatives. They address the social and environmental factors that contribute to eating disorders and help connect clients with valuable resources.
